Charles Bragg Obituary

BRAGG, Charles Charles Sput L. Bragg passed away Thursday, November 6, 2008 at Summerville Medical Center at the age of 52. Sput was born on December 8, 1955 in Florence, SC, to James D. Bragg, Sr. and the late Joan Richardson Bragg. He was a member of Summerville Presbyterian Church. In addition to his father, Sput leaves behind his stepmother, Cookie Bragg and four brothers, Victor Blackmon and wife Joyce of Franklin, TX, J. Dale Bragg, Michael Bragg and Scott Bragg, all of Summerville. He is survived by his four children, Kimberly Bragg Hart and husband Keith Hart of Tega Cay, SC, Chris Bragg Richardson and husband Matthew Richardson of Myrtle Beach, SC, Jason C. Bragg and wife Alexis Bragg of Summerville and Jonathan C. Bragg and wife Danielle Bragg of El Paso, TX. Mr. Bragg is also survived by six grandchildren, Thomas Hart, Ella Grace Hart, Andrew Ortiz, Landon Ortiz, Jayla Bragg and Brayden Bragg. He also leaves behind numerous aunts and uncles. The funeral will be held at Summerville Presbyterian Church Sunday, November 9, 2008 at 2 o'clock with burial immediately following at Summerville Cemetery. Family will receive friends at PARKS FUNERAL HOME Saturday evening from 6 8 o'clock. Flowers will be accepted or memorials may be made to Summerville Presbyterian Church, 407 S. Laurel St., Summerville, SC 29483. Arrangements by PARKS FUNERAL HOME, 130 W. 1st North Street, Summerville, SC 29483. Visit our guestbook at www.charleston.net/deaths.
